Python-tuple-cmp
提供:Dev Guides
Pythonタプルcmp()メソッド
説明
Pythonタプルメソッド* cmp()*は、2つのタプルの要素を比較します。
構文
以下は、* cmp()*メソッドの構文です-
パラメーター
- tuple1 -これは比較される最初のタプルです
- tuple2 -これは比較される2番目のタプルです
戻り値
要素が同じタイプの場合、比較を実行して結果を返します。 要素が異なるタイプの場合、それらが数値であるかどうかを確認します。
- 数値の場合、必要に応じて数値の強制を実行し、比較します。
- いずれかの要素が数値の場合、他の要素は「より大きい」(数値は「最小」)。
- それ以外の場合、タイプは名前のアルファベット順にソートされます。
タプルのいずれかの終わりに達した場合、長いタプルは「大きく」なります。両方のタプルを使い果たして同じデータを共有する場合、結果は同点になり、0が返されることを意味します。
例
次の例は、cmp()メソッドの使用方法を示しています。
上記のプログラムを実行すると、次の結果が生成されます-